Intermediate Pressure Gas Sample Clauses

Intermediate Pressure Gas. Any gas delivered by Seller into Buyer’s Facilities at pressures that allow receipt at Buyer’s Field Compression at a compressor station inlet pressure of greater than zero pounds (0#) psig.
